Can Pacers bounce Knicks in Game 5?

The Indiana Pacers can close out their best-of-seven second-round series at Madison Square Garden on Thursday night as they take on the New York Knicks in Game 5 of the set.

Indiana knocked off New York 93-82 as a 5-point home favorite on the NBA betting odds in Game 4 of the set on Tuesday night to go up 3-1 in the series. George Hill led the Pacers with 26 points in that win, while Paul George had 18 points.


Supporters of the Pacers have seen them go 49-32 and 42-39 ATS so far this season, while the Knicks are at 54-28 and 46-35-1 ATS. (Note: follow us on Twitter for line updates and injuries news). In totals betting, the Knicks are 40-40-2, while the Pacers are 39-42.

How They Match Up:
Offensively, the game matches up New York's No. 11-ranked offense (100 PPG) against a Pacers defense that ranks No. 2 at 90.7 PPG. The Knicks have averaged 44.8% from the field per game, more than the Pacers have managed so far this season (43.6% on average).

Defensively, the Pacers feature the league's No. 1-rated defense on the road, giving up 91.6 points per game. New York, meanwhile, comes in at No. 9 in the league in scoring at home.



The Knicks were a 93-82 loser in their most recent outing on the road against the Pacers. They failed to cover the 5-point spread as underdogs, while the total score (175) made Sportsbooks of UNDER bettors. New York suffered a 93-82 loss against Indiana on Tuesday, getting 24 points from Carmelo Anthony in a losing effort at Bankers Life Fieldhouse.
